diff --git a/include/linux/kernel.h b/include/linux/kernel.h index 8f0e68e250a760abbc2dc134c7c3b76760a2c764..fd827b24005964399ca5adde98032245d22fc2f3 100644 --- a/include/linux/kernel.h +++ b/include/linux/kernel.h @@ -73,8 +73,8 @@ #define u64_to_user_ptr(x) ( \ { \ - typecheck(u64, x); \ - (void __user *)(uintptr_t)x; \ + typecheck(u64, (x)); \ + (void __user *)(uintptr_t)(x); \ } \ )